What is ADHD?
ADHD is a complicated condition that manifests through a variety of symptoms. It is normally diagnosed in youth but can continue into their adult years. The primary attributes of ADHD include:
Inattention: Difficulty sustaining attention, following through on jobs, and organizing activities.Hyperactivity: Excessive fidgeting, uneasyness, and problem staying seated.Impulsivity: Acting without believing and interrupting others.
